And, yes, it's possible to set the price per pound and show the amount by case. Here's how to do it:

 

  1. Go to the List menu.
  2. Select Item Lists.
  3. Find the item you created. Double-click to open it.
  4. Click the Unit of Measure drop-down arrow. 
  5. Select Add New.
  6. Choose Weight (ounce, pound, kilogram, etc) in the Unit of Measure window.
    hy.PNG
  7. Click Next. Then, select Pound (lb).
    ki.PNG
  8. Manually add case as your related units. Then, Next.
    hy.PNG
  9. Set a name for the unit measure
  10. Click Finish.

 

You can then review the unit measure setup by clicking the Edit button. Set default units for pounds.

 

Once done, we can now apply the item to the sales transactions.
